无法将“webpack”项识别为 cmdlet、函数、脚本文件或可运行程序的名称。请问是不是i没有安装webpack?
时间: 2024-02-26 14:50:57 浏览: 30
是的,无法将“webpack”项识别为 cmdlet、函数、脚本文件或可运行程序的名称通常表示您没有安装webpack或者没有将其添加到系统的环境变量中。要解决这个问题,您可以按照以下步骤进行操作:
1. 确保您已经安装了Node.js。Webpack是一个基于Node.js的工具,需要先安装Node.js才能使用。
2. 打开命令行终端,并输入以下命令来检查是否已经安装了Node.js和npm(Node.js的包管理器):
```
node -v
npm -v
```
如果显示了Node.js和npm的版本号,则表示已经安装成功。
3. 在命令行终端中,使用以下命令来全局安装webpack:
```
npm install -g webpack
```
这将会将webpack安装到全局环境中,使其可以在任何位置使用。
4. 安装完成后,您可以使用以下命令来验证webpack是否已经成功安装:
```
webpack -v
```
如果显示了webpack的版本号,则表示安装成功。
5. 如果您已经按照上述步骤进行操作,但仍然无法识别webpack命令,请检查您的系统环境变量是否正确配置。确保将Node.js和npm的安装路径添加到系统的环境变量中。
希望以上信息对您有所帮助!如果您还有其他问题,请随时提问。
相关问题
wbpack--mode=development webpack:无法将“webpack”项识别为 cmdlet、函数、脚本文件或可运行程序的名称
webpack是一个现代化的JavaScript模块打包工具,它可以将多个模块打包成一个或多个静态资源文件。通过使用webpack,开发者可以将应用程序的各个模块进行依赖管理,并且可以通过配置文件来定义打包的规则和行为。
在webpack中,`--mode`参数用于指定打包的模式,有两个可选值:`development`和`production`。其中,`development`模式用于开发环境,会启用一些有助于开发调试的功能,例如生成详细的错误信息和源代码映射。而`production`模式用于生产环境,会进行代码优化和压缩,以提高应用程序的性能和加载速度。
如果你在命令行中执行`webpack --mode=development`,那么webpack会以开发模式进行打包,并根据配置文件中的规则对模块进行处理和打包。
希望以上信息对你有帮助!如果你还有其他问题,请继续提问。
vscode vue : 无法将“vue”项识别为 cmdlet、函数、脚本文件或可运行程序的名称。
在你的问题中,你提到了一个错误信息:“无法将“vue”项识别为 cmdlet、函数、脚本文件或可运行程序的名称”。这个错误通常发生在使用VSCode中运行Vue项目时,它表示Vue命令无法被识别。
这个问题可能是由于以下几个原因导致的:
1. 你的系统中没有安装Vue的命令行工具。
2. 你的系统环境变量中没有设置Vue的命令行工具路径。
3. 你的项目中缺少必要的依赖或配置。
解决这个问题的步骤如下:
1. 确保你已经在系统中安装了Vue的命令行工具。你可以使用以下命令进行安装:`npm install -g @vue/cli` 或者 `yarn global add @vue/cli`。
2. 检查你的系统环境变量中是否包含了Vue的命令行工具路径。如果没有,你可以手动添加它。在Windows系统中,你可以在系统的环境变量中添加Vue的命令行工具路径。在macOS和Linux系统中,你可以将Vue的命令行工具路径添加到`.bashrc`或`.zshrc`文件中。
3. 确保你的项目中安装了必要的依赖和配置。特别是,确保你的项目中安装了webpack、webpack-cli、vue-loader、vue-template-compiler和css-loader等必要的依赖。你可以在项目的根目录下使用以下命令进行安装:`npm install webpack webpack-cli vue-loader vue-template-compiler css-loader --save-dev`。
如果你按照上述步骤进行操作后仍然遇到相同的问题,请确保你的系统和软件版本与Vue的要求相匹配。有时候不同版本的软件之间可能存在不兼容性的问题,你可以尝试升级或降级相关软件的版本来解决问题。同时,你也可以查阅Vue的官方文档或在开发者社区中寻求帮助,以获得更详细的解决方案。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[解决vue: 无法将“vue”项识别为 cmdlet、函数、脚本文件或可运行程序的名称。请检查名称…](https://download.csdn.net/download/weixin_38558660/14887499)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*2* [Vscode报错 vue : 无法将“vue”项识别为 cmdlet、函数、脚本文件或可运行程序的名称](https://blog.csdn.net/yi_zongjishi/article/details/124831223)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*3* [vue2 + webpack4相适配的 能成功打包的 package.json 文件](https://download.csdn.net/download/weixin_43405300/88252155)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_2"}}] [.reference_item style="max-width: 33.333333333333336%"]
[ .reference_list ]